# @changke/staticnext-lib

A zero-dependency TypeScript library providing browser-side utility services for the
[StaticNext](https://bitbucket.org/changke/staticnext-lib) framework. Includes AJAX,
PubSub, DOM helpers, cookie management, lazy loading, logging, and URL utilities.

- **Zero runtime dependencies**
- **ESM-only** (`"type": "module"`)
- **Targets modern browsers** (ES2024, real DOM APIs)
- **Built with plain `tsc`** (no bundler)

## API Reference

All services (except `Module`, `autoInit`, and `getUrlPath`) are exported as
**singleton instances** -- import them directly and call methods on them.

### AjaxP

Promise-based fetch wrapper with JSON support.

```typescript
import {ajaxP} from '@changke/staticnext-lib';

// GET with query params
const data = await ajaxP.getJSON<MyType>('/api/items', {page: '1', limit: '10'});

// POST JSON
const result = await ajaxP.postJSON<InputType, ResponseType>('/api/items', {name: 'foo'});

// PUT JSON
await ajaxP.putJSON('/api/items/1', {name: 'updated'});

// DELETE
await ajaxP.deleteRequest('/api/items/1', {'X-Token': 'abc'});

// URL utilities
ajaxP.toQueryString({a: '1', b: '2'}); // => 'a=1&b=2'
ajaxP.buildFullUrl('/api?foo=bar', {a: '1'}); // => '/api?foo=bar&a=1'
```

**Methods:**

| Method          | Signature                                   | Description                        |
| --------------- | ------------------------------------------- | ---------------------------------- |
| `getJSON`       | `<T>(url, data?, opts?) => Promise<T>`      | GET request, returns parsed JSON   |
| `postJSON`      | `<T, U>(url, data, headers?) => Promise<U>` | POST with JSON body                |
| `putJSON`       | `<T, U>(url, data, headers?) => Promise<U>` | PUT with JSON body                 |
| `deleteRequest` | `<T>(url, headers) => Promise<T>`           | DELETE request                     |
| `toQueryString` | `(obj?) => string`                          | Convert object to URL query string |
| `buildFullUrl`  | `(url, data?) => string`                    | Append query params to a URL       |

Errors throw a `ResponseError` (extends `Error`) with a `.response` property containing the
raw `Response` object:

```typescript
import type {ResponseError} from '@changke/staticnext-lib/dist/services/ajaxp.js';
```

### PubSub

Simple publish/subscribe event hub. Topics are **type-safe by default**: both
`subscribe` and `publish` key the payload type through a `PubSubTopics` registry
interface, so any topic you declare is enforced end to end. Undeclared topics
fall back to `unknown` (the legacy behavior), so existing code keeps working
without changes.

#### Declaring typed topics

Augment the `PubSubTopics` interface via `declare module`. Once a topic is
declared, every `subscribe`/`publish`/`subscribeOnce` call on that topic is
checked against the declared payload type.

```typescript
import {pubSub} from '@changke/staticnext-lib';

declare module '@changke/staticnext-lib' {
  interface PubSubTopics {
    'cart:add': {sku: string; qty: number};
    'app:ready': void;
  }
}

// Subscribe (returns handle with .remove()); `data` is typed as {sku, qty}
const sub = pubSub.subscribe('cart:add', data => {
  console.log(data.sku, data.qty);
});

// Publish -- payload shape is checked
pubSub.publish('cart:add', {sku: 'A1', qty: 2});
pubSub.publish('cart:add', {wrong: 1}); // ❌ compile error

// Void topics: omit the payload
pubSub.subscribe('app:ready', () => {
  console.log('ready');
});
pubSub.publish('app:ready');

// Unsubscribe
sub.remove();

// One-time subscription (returns a Subscribed handle so you can cancel early)
const once = pubSub.subscribeOnce('cart:add', data => {
  console.log('first add:', data.sku);
});
once.remove();
```

Undeclared topics are still allowed and behave as before -- the listener
receives `unknown`:

```typescript
pubSub.subscribe('legacy:topic', data => {
  console.log(data); // unknown
});
pubSub.publish('legacy:topic', {anything: true});
```

**Methods:**

| Method          | Signature                                           | Description                                                   |
| --------------- | --------------------------------------------------- | ------------------------------------------------------------- |
| `subscribe`     | `<K extends string>(topic, listener) => Subscribed` | Subscribe to a topic; returns `{remove: () => void}`          |
| `publish`       | `<K extends string>(topic, data?) => void`          | Publish data to all topic listeners                           |
| `subscribeOnce` | `<K extends string>(topic, listener) => Subscribed` | Subscribe for a single event only (returns cancelable handle) |

**Types:**

```typescript
import type {ListenerFn, PubSubTopics, Subscribed} from '@changke/staticnext-lib';

type ListenerFn<T = unknown> = (data: T) => void;
interface Subscribed {
  remove: () => void;
}
// Augment this interface via `declare module` to register typed topics
interface PubSubTopics {
  [topic: string]: unknown;
}
```

### DOM

Utility functions for common DOM tasks. Methods that modify elements return `this` for
chaining.

```typescript
import {dom} from '@changke/staticnext-lib';

// Class manipulation (chainable)
dom.addClass(element, 'active').removeClass(element, 'hidden');

// Works with single elements or NodeList/HTMLCollection
dom.addClass(document.querySelectorAll('.item'), 'highlight');

// Check class
dom.hasClass(element, 'active'); // => true

// Remove all children
dom.removeAllChildren(container);

// Create DocumentFragment from HTML string
const fragment = dom.fromHtml('<p>Hello <strong>world</strong></p>');
document.body.appendChild(fragment);

// Iterate over NodeList
dom.forEach(document.querySelectorAll('li'), (el, i) => {
  el.textContent = `Item ${i}`;
});
```

**Methods:**

| Method              | Signature                      | Description                            |
| ------------------- | ------------------------------ | -------------------------------------- |
| `hasClass`          | `(elem, className) => boolean` | Check if element has class (null-safe) |
| `addClass`          | `(elems, className) => this`   | Add class to element(s)                |
| `removeClass`       | `(elems, className) => this`   | Remove class from element(s)           |
| `removeAllChildren` | `(node) => void`               | Remove all child nodes                 |
| `fromHtml`          | `(html) => DocumentFragment`   | Parse HTML string to fragment          |
| `forEach`           | `(elements, callback) => void` | Iterate over ArrayLike\<Element\>      |

### Cookies

Full-featured cookie management with unicode support, SameSite, and domain/path control.
Based on Mozilla's cookie framework.

```typescript
import {docCookies} from '@changke/staticnext-lib';

// Set a cookie (expires in 3600 seconds, path /, SameSite=Lax)
docCookies.setItem('token', 'abc123', 3600, '/', undefined, true, 'lax');

// Get
docCookies.getItem('token'); // => 'abc123'

// Check existence
docCookies.hasItem('token'); // => true

// List all cookie names
docCookies.keys(); // => ['token', ...]

// Remove
docCookies.removeItem('token', '/');

// Clear all
docCookies.clear('/');
```

**Methods:**

| Method       | Signature                                                              | Description              |
| ------------ | ---------------------------------------------------------------------- | ------------------------ |
| `getItem`    | `(key) => string \| null`                                              | Get decoded cookie value |
| `setItem`    | `(key, value, expiry?, path?, domain?, secure?, sameSite?) => boolean` | Set a cookie             |
| `removeItem` | `(key, path?, domain?, secure?, sameSite?) => boolean`                 | Remove a cookie          |
| `hasItem`    | `(key) => boolean`                                                     | Check if cookie exists   |
| `keys`       | `() => string[]`                                                       | List all cookie names    |
| `clear`      | `(path?, domain?, secure?, sameSite?) => void`                         | Remove all cookies       |

The `expiry` parameter accepts: a `number` (max-age in seconds, `Infinity` for persistent),
a `string` (expires date string), or a `Date` object.

The `sameSite` parameter accepts: `'lax'`, `'strict'`, `'none'`, `'no_restriction'`,
`true` (= lax), `1` (= lax), or a negative number (= none).

### Loader

Lazy loader for CSS and JS files with deduplication.

```typescript
import {loader} from '@changke/staticnext-lib';

// Load CSS (returns the <link> element, or null if already loaded)
const linkEl = loader.loadCSS('/styles/theme.css');

// Load JS with callbacks
loader.loadJS(
  '/scripts/chart.js',
  () => {
    console.log('Chart library loaded');
  },
  err => {
    console.error('Failed to load:', err.message);
  }
);

// Load JS with crossorigin attribute
loader.loadJS('https://cdn.example.com/lib.js', onLoad, onError, true);

// Reset internal tracking (useful for testing)
loader.reset();
```

**Methods:**

| Method    | Signature                                  | Description                       |
| --------- | ------------------------------------------ | --------------------------------- |
| `loadJS`  | `(src, cb?, errCb?, crossorigin?) => void` | Load a JS file via `<script>` tag |
| `loadCSS` | `(href) => HTMLLinkElement \| null`        | Load a CSS file via `<link>` tag  |
| `reset`   | `() => void`                               | Clear all internal tracking state |

Files are deduplicated by URL -- requesting the same file twice will call the callback
immediately (JS) or return null (CSS).

### Logger

Console logging wrapper with mute/unmute and formatted output.

```typescript
import {logger} from '@changke/staticnext-lib';

// Formatted log (with colors and timestamp)
logger.log('MyComponent', 'initialized successfully');

// Raw object log
logger.log('MyComponent', {users: 42, active: true}, true);

// Log as error
logger.log('MyComponent', 'something failed', false, console.error);

// Suppress all logging
logger.mute();
logger.log('MyComponent', 'this is silent');

// Re-enable
logger.unmute();
```

**Methods:**

| Method   | Signature                            | Description                           |
| -------- | ------------------------------------ | ------------------------------------- |
| `log`    | `(name, msg, raw?, conLog?) => void` | Log a message with module name prefix |
| `mute`   | `() => void`                         | Suppress all logging output           |
| `unmute` | `() => void`                         | Re-enable logging output              |

When `raw` is `false` (default), output is color-formatted with CSS in the console.
When `raw` is `true`, a plain object `{time, name, msg}` is logged.

### Module

Base class for UI modules. Provides PubSub and Logger integration out of the box.
Subclass this to create components that can be auto-initialized on DOM elements.

```typescript
import {Module} from '@changke/staticnext-lib';

declare module '@changke/staticnext-lib' {
  interface PubSubTopics {
    'app:ready': {ts: number};
  }
}

class MyWidget extends Module {
  constructor(root: Element) {
    super(root);
    this.name_ = 'myWidget';
  }

  start(): void {
    this.log('started');
    this.subscribe('app:ready', data => {
      this.log(`app is ready @ ${data.ts}`);
    });
  }

  static override attachTo(root: Element): MyWidget {
    return new MyWidget(root);
  }
}
```

**Properties:**

| Property | Type      | Description                                               |
| -------- | --------- | --------------------------------------------------------- |
| `root_`  | `Element` | The DOM element this module is attached to                |
| `name_`  | `string`  | Module name (default: `'module'`), override in subclasses |

**Methods:**

| Method          | Signature                                          | Description                                                        |
| --------------- | -------------------------------------------------- | ------------------------------------------------------------------ |
| `attachTo`      | `static (root) => Module`                          | Factory method to create and return a new instance                 |
| `start`         | `() => void`                                       | Lifecycle hook, called after initialization (override in subclass) |
| `subscribe`     | `<K extends string>(topic, handler) => Subscribed` | Subscribe to a PubSub topic (typed via `PubSubTopics`)             |
| `subscribeOnce` | `<K extends string>(topic, handler) => Subscribed` | Subscribe to a topic once (typed via `PubSubTopics`)               |
| `publish`       | `<K extends string>(topic, data?) => void`         | Publish to a PubSub topic (typed via `PubSubTopics`)               |
| `log`           | `(msg, raw?, error?) => void`                      | Log a message prefixed with the module name                        |

### autoInit

Auto-initializes modules on DOM elements marked with `data-mod-name` attributes.

```html
<!-- HTML markup -->
<div data-mod-name="myWidget">...</div>
<div data-mod-name="carousel" data-mod-nocss>...</div>
<div data-mod-name="skipped" data-mod-bypass>not initialized</div>
```

```typescript
import {autoInit} from '@changke/staticnext-lib';
import type {Attachable} from '@changke/staticnext-lib/dist/services/auto-init.js';

// Register a module constructor
autoInit.register('myWidget', MyWidget as unknown as Attachable);

// Initialize all modules in the document
autoInit(document);

// Or within a specific container
autoInit(document.getElementById('app')!);

// Deregister
autoInit.deregister('myWidget');
autoInit.deregisterAll();
```

**Data attributes:**

| Attribute         | Description                            |
| ----------------- | -------------------------------------- |
| `data-mod-name`   | Module name to initialize (required)   |
| `data-mod-bypass` | Skip initialization for this element   |
| `data-mod-nojs`   | Skip JS loading (CSS only)             |
| `data-mod-nocss`  | Skip CSS loading (JS only)             |
| `data-inited`     | Set automatically after initialization |

**Function signature:**

```typescript
function autoInit(root?: Document | Element, warn?, loader?, assetPath?): void;
```

When `loader` and `assetPath` are provided, CSS and JS files are loaded from a
conventional path: `${assetPath.modules}/mod-${name}/${name}.{css,js}`.

**Static methods:**

| Method          | Signature                     | Description                        |
| --------------- | ----------------------------- | ---------------------------------- |
| `register`      | `(name, Ctor, warn?) => void` | Register a module constructor      |
| `deregister`    | `(name) => void`              | Remove a registered constructor    |
| `deregisterAll` | `() => void`                  | Remove all registered constructors |

### getUrlPath

Extracts the base URL path from a `<script>` element in the document.

```typescript
import {getUrlPath} from '@changke/staticnext-lib';

// Given: <script src="https://cdn.example.com/assets/js/entry.js"></script>
getUrlPath('entry.js');
// => 'https://cdn.example.com/assets/js'

// Returns '/assets/js' if the script element is not found
```
